Amend HB 626 (second reading engrossment) on third reading by
adding the following appropriately numbered SECTION to the bill and
renumbering the remaining SECTIONS of the bill accordingly:
SECTION ____. Section 406.024, Government Code, is amended
by amending Subsection (a) and adding Subsection (c) to read as
follows:
(a) Except as provided by Subsection (c), a [A] notary
public or its employer may charge the following fees:
(1) for protesting a bill or note for nonacceptance or
nonpayment, register and seal, a fee of $4;
(2) for each notice of protest, a fee of $1;
(3) for protesting in all other cases, a fee of $4;
(4) for certificate and seal to a protest, a fee of $4;
(5) for taking the acknowledgment or proof of a deed or
other instrument in writing, for registration, including
certificate and seal, a fee of $6 for the first signature and $1 for
each additional signature;
(6) for administering an oath or affirmation with
certificate and seal, a fee of $6;
(7) for a certificate under seal not otherwise
provided for, a fee of $6;
(8) for a copy of a record or paper in the notary
public's office, a fee of 50 cents for each page;
(9) for taking the deposition of a witness, 50 cents
for each 100 words;
(10) for swearing a witness to a deposition,
certificate, seal, and other business connected with taking the
deposition, a fee of $6; and
(11) for a notarial act not provided for, a fee of $6.
(c) A notary public or its employer may not charge a fee for
the notarization of an affidavit required under Section 13.072(e),
Election Code.
